Step 1: Assessment and Inspection
Our technicians will conduct a thorough assessment of your home to identify the source of the leak and find out the extent of the damage. We use specialized equipment, such as thermal imaging cameras, to detect hidden moisture and ensure our assessment is accurate.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Once the source of the leak has been identified, our technicians will extract the water using specialized equipment, such as wet/dry vacuums and pumps. We’ll work efficiently to remove as much water as possible to prevent further damage.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
After the water has been extracted, our technicians will use specialized drying equipment to remove any remaining moisture from your home. We’ll use the right equipment to ensure your home is completely dry and free of moisture.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Finally, our technicians will clean and sanitize your home to remove any bacteria, viruses, or other contaminants that may have been present due to the leak. We’ll leave your home spotless and ready for occupancy.

Warning Signs You Need Shower Leak Water Removal
Catching the signs of a shower leak early can save you money and prevent bigger problems down the line. Be on the lookout for these warning signs: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ors can be a sign of a hidden leak or water damage. If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home, dont ignore it it’s likely a sign of a more serious issue.
Water Stains on the Ceiling
Water stains on your ceiling can be a sign of a leak or water damage. If you notice any water stains, act quickly to prevent further damage.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age or a hidden leak. If you notice any changes in your flooring, investigate further to find out the cause.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age or a hidden leak. If you notice any peeling, address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.
Unexplained Water Bills
Unexplained increases in your water bills can be a sign of a hidden leak or water damage. If you notice any unusual increases, investigate further to find out the cause.
Discoloration or Warping of Cabinets
Discoloration or warping of cabinets can be a sign of water damage or a hidden leak. If you notice any changes in your cabinets, act quickly to prevent further damage.
